Named after a fictional creature from Frank Herbert’s ‘God Emperor of Dune’, D/Wolves is a psychedelic pop rock group formed in 2009 in San Diego, California.

Alex Winston announces new EP ‘Velvet Elvis’, out September 13th on Island Records UK. “A 22-year-old Detroit singer-songwriter and multi-instrumentalist, who is classically trained in opera but is causing a stir in the indie and pop worlds with her dizzying pipes and heartfelt lyrics.” SPIN

New London band The Dead Fronts, who have been building a loyal London fanbase with gigs across the city over the last couple of months, will be releasing ‘You And Me’ as a free download on 8th August. In the meantime they have produced this rather stunning James Bond esq video, which captures the rather hook frenzy hybrid of indie punk and surf rock.

‘Vomit’ is the first taste of Girls‘ forthcoming album ‘Father, Son, Holy Ghost’, which will be released in the UK on 12th September 2011 on Fantasytrashcan / Turnstile.
